Fleet Wrap Expenses: Understanding Price Determinants
Determining the total expense of a commercial vehicle wrap can feel like navigating a maze. A variety of factors affect the final price tag, and understanding these variables is key to getting an accurate quote and avoiding unexpected surprises. One major factor is the size of your vehicle. Larger vehicles naturally require more material, which translates to a higher price. Another crucial consideration is the intricacy of the wrap. A simple design with basic graphics will generally be less expensive than a intricate design with multiple colors and layers.
- ,Also the type of material used can play a role in the overall cost. Premium vinyl materials are more durable and offer better protection from the elements, but they tend to come with a higher price tag than standard vinyl options.
- ,Furthermore location matters. The cost of labor can differ significantly depending on your geographic location. Don't forget to factor in any additional services you may want, such as vehicle cleaning or installation.
By carefully considering these factors and researching different options, you can get a commercial vehicle wrap that fits both your aesthetic vision and your budget.
Complete Truck Wrap Costs In
So you're thinking about giving your truck a fresh new look with a full wrap? That's awesome! But before you dive in headfirst, it's important to understand how much this project will set you back. The expense of a full truck wrap can vary quite a bit depending on things like the size of your truck, the design of the wrap design, the type of vinyl used, and where you get it done. On average, you can expect to pay anywhere from around five hundred dollars for a basic wrap to over three thousand dollars for a more elaborate design.
- Keep in mind these are just general estimates, and your actual cost could be higher or lower.

Understanding Commercial Vehicle Wrap Pricing
Getting a quote for a commercial vehicle wrap can seem like navigating a maze. A lot of factors influence the final cost, making it challenging to figure out the exact amount upfront. Let's break down some key factors that affect commercial vehicle wrap pricing, so you can achieve a better picture.
First and foremost, the size of your vehicle plays a major role. Bigger vehicles naturally require more material, driving up the total {cost|.
Next, consider the layout of the wrap itself. Straightforward designs with limited colors are typically less pricey than intricate graphics. Full-color wraps often involve more labor, which also influences the final price.
Additionally, the type of vinyl used can fluctuate significantly in figure. Premium-grade vinyls offer enhanced durability, fade resistance, and a smoother look, but they come at a greater cost.
The skill of the company is another crucial factor to take into account. A reputable installer with a proven track record will guarantee a professional installation, which can influence the overall price.
Finally, don't forget about extra features you may want, such as stripping of the existing wrap or creation services.
Understanding these considerations can guide you in getting a more accurate understanding of commercial vehicle wrap pricing.
